Problems of using custom-provider models as agent base model

Hi! I’ve been trying to set up several custom-provider models and experiment them as base model for existing agents that have been running smoothly on Claude and Gemini, but have run into the following problems:

Case 1: I set up Groq as a custom provider and listed several provided models I’d like to try out, but after switching to these models in an existing agent, I ran into errors in the chat interface.

Error message when trying Qwen3-32B and GPT-OSS 120B:

Error message when trying Kimi-k2:

My setup for Groq as a custom provider:

Case 2: I tried to set up my own DeepSeek API key as a custom provider, but after switching to it in an existing agent, I found that it fails to acknowledge the available tools.

A screenshot showing the failure of acknowledging available tools (the agent was running smoothly on Claude, Gemini and Retool-provided DeepSeek):

My set up for self-owned DeepSeek:

Could you let me know if I’m doing anything wrong, or is it a problem in the current mechanism? If the latter is the case, is there any way to resolve it? Thank you so much!

Hi @Yunchong_Huang,

I see that my teammate, Jay, got in touch with you about this. We shipped a fix today for a regression with custom provider models.

This should be solved now :crossed_fingers: Please let us know if you are still seeing any errors on your end, and we’ll look into it!

Hi @Tess , thank you for your reply! Unfortunately, I’m still seeing the exact same errors in both cases. Could you please have a further check? I’ll also inform Jay about this.

So sorry - it looks like it got rolled back after I messaged you. We will keep you posted when the fix goes out again

This fix is live again - please let me know if you still see any issues

Hi Tess, thanks for the update, but we are still experiencing the exact same issues as described :melting_face:

Hi @Yunchong_Huang,

Bummed to hear this! I saw that Jay sent over some follow up questions. We’ve looped in engineering, but more details would be helpful

Hi @Yunchong_Huang,

We have reproduced this issue for our engineering team, and they have some theories as to what's going on here. We'll keep you posted early next week with any updates

1 Like